Behind the Scenes: Building a Template That Actually Sells

I analyzed my best-selling template and broke down exactly what made it work — from design to copy to launch strategy.

Last year I launched a Notion dashboard template for content planners. It hit $12k in its first month. Here's what I did differently.

First, I spent a week researching my audience's pain points. I joined five Facebook groups and noted every complaint about content organization. Then I designed the template to solve exactly those problems, using their language in the copy.

Second, I created a 30-second demo video showing the template in action. That video converted at 8% vs. 2% for the static image. I also offered a limited-time launch discount of 20% for the first 100 buyers.

The lesson? Sell a solution, not a feature. Talk about the outcome ("never miss a deadline") not the tool ("has 15 databases").
